Level up on your fashion game and hit the streets with these sneakers that are equal parts cool and geeky. NBA star Paul George has announced his collaboration between the gaming brand and Nike: the ‘PG-2 PlayStation’ colorway.

In a post on the Sony PlayStation blog, George mused about the opportunity, saying, “Just like basketball, I’ve had a knack for video games since I was a kid… This collaboration has been a long time coming.”

“Ask me what my favorite PlayStation memory is and I’ll tell you it’s when my dad got me a PS2 for Christmas. I’d been dropping hints left and right because I knew that was it. That was the next big thing.”

Created by Nike designer Tony Hardman, the shoes are inspired by the PlayStation’s DualShock 4 controller and pay homage to some of the PlayStation’s iconic symbols.

Mirroring what it would look like to switch on the console, the shoe’s tongues—which feature the Paul George and PlayStation logos—light up and pulsate in blue. The lights don’t require charging; they’re battery-powered and will run for roughly 150 hours.

The back of the left shoe contains a unique barcode that holds a PSN voucher code, which can be unlocked at the PlayStation Store to redeem a ‘Paul George Dynamic’ PS4 theme.
